    [/URL]... Tackle Marcus Gilbert, Defensive Lineman Brett Keisel, Tight End Heath Miller, and Linebacker LaMarr Woodley were limited with various injuries, but all participated to some extent.
    Jones had his first real impact on a game last week against the Jets when a quarterback pressure contributed to a bad throw that was intercepted by Lawrence Timmons late in the game in New York.
    If Jones is unable to go Sunday against the Ravens, Jason Worilds will step back into the starter role after, in my opinion, his best game of the season in limited action against the Jets. The Steelers will need all the pressure they can muster against Joe Flacco & Co. if they hope to climb back into the AFC North race with a win against their biggest rival.
    We'll keep an eye on this as the week progresses and update you when more details are available. ...
